Okowa's aide gives succour to widows, others
*Governor Ifeanyi Okowa of Delta State
(Nigeria) Senior Special Assistant to the Delta State Governor on
Women Mobilisation, Chief Odjuvwumiderhi Majemite, has empowered
widows with several food stuff and money as part of her gift for Easter
celebration.
Majemite gave out the
items in her Abraka residence, Ethiope
East Local Government Area of the state to celebrate the women/widows for
their re-election of Dr Ifeanyi Okowa in the recently concluded governorship
election. She also hosted ward chairmen
of the party in the council.
Addressing the women,
ward chairmen and youth leaders of the party, she said “In time like this, while
we celebrate the risen Christ, it is imperative to show love to the downtrodden
and widows.”
She said she has always stood for the growth of Urhobo and
Ethiope East, commending the women for the part they played during the
elections, saying that this is the beginning of their victory and that they
will continue to celebrate victory as long as they will continue to succeed.
